If a patient does not have an advance directive or has not expressed his wishes regarding end of life care, what ethical principle may help the family to make the right decision?
 
  a. Autonomy
  b. Fidelity
  c. Beneficence
  d. Veracity

Question 2

A basis for ethical dilemma can result from a request for organ donation. Which factor may con-tribute to this conflict?
 
  a. The patient is ventilator dependent.
  b. The patient has signed her driver's license giving consent.
  c. The patient has not previously expressed her wishes on organ donation.
  d. The patient's religion is unclear about or-gan donations.

Answer to Question 1

ANS: C
Beneficence may be the best principle to apply in this situation because the nurse should always advocate for the patient. If the outcome for this patient is known, it may be in the best interest of the patient to allow a quiet painless death. The other options are ethical principles that do not ap-ply.

Answer to Question 2

ANS: C
Family members may be reluctant to consent to donation if the patient has never previously ex-pressed her wishes. Options A and B provide encouragement to the family for donation. Option D may initially cause some conflict, but because almost all major religious groups express this de-cision as a personal one, it should not cause conflict once she makes her decision.
